Is Factice a word?

Is Factice a word?

noun. Any of several friable rubber-like substances made by vulcanizing unsaturated vegetable oils and used chiefly as compounding ingredients with rubber. Frequently with distinguishing word, as “brown factice”, “white factice”. Formerly also called rubber substitute.

What is Factice dummy?

In this guide I will introduce you to the world of perfume display bottles, also called Factices (pronounced fack-teece), and dummy bottles in the perfume trade. A factice is an advertising store display bottle that is lent to a perfume vendor (department stores) by the perfume house and are not meant for retail sale.

What are giant perfume bottles called?

Factice are perfume bottles made by the manufacturer to be used for display and advertising purposes; and also by perfume lovers & collectors for decoration and interior design. They are sold either filled or empty, and do not carry perfume. Factice come in a range of sizes – small to medium to large.
